Biography

Barry Wacksman is the Chairman and Chief Revenue Officer of Proto. At Proto, Barry oversees corporate strategy and business development.

He co-founded Proto after a 21+ year career at R/GA, most recently serving as Vice Chairman and Global Chief Strategy Officer. At R/GA, Barry oversaw business development and many of the company’s strategic disciplines. Under Barry’s business development leadership, R/GA grew from a company of fewer than 50 employees in a single office to a global network of over 2,200 employees across 18 offices in 10 countries. He also founded the Business Transformation consulting practice in 2012.

Barry is the co-author of Connected by Design (2014, John Wiley and Sons) where he developed the concept of “Connected Ecosystems” and “Functional Integration” to describe the business models of market leaders like Apple, Google and Amazon as well as the emergence of new categories like the connected home and the connected car. Barry writes and publishes articles in a wide variety of industry publications and presents on topics pertaining to strategy, innovation, design and technology at conferences and events around the world.

Barry serves as Board Chair of the American Association of Advertising Agencies and Miami Ad School and serves on the board of directors of the ANA Educational Foundation and Pilobolus Dance Theatre. He graduated from Ohio State University with a B.A. in philosophy and was a Ph.D. candidate in philosophy at Syracuse University.
